Portmanteau is the literary device of joining two words together to form a new word with a hybrid meaning. Example: Words like “blog” (web + log), “paratrooper” (parachute + trooper), “motel” (motor + hotel), and “telethon” (telephone + marathon) are all portmanteaus in common English. dliron github

WebMar 21, 2024 · eternity in American English. (iˈtɜrnəti ; ɪˈtɜrnəti ) noun Word forms: plural eˈternities. 1. the quality, state, or fact of being eternal; eternal existence or duration; continuance without end. 2. infinite time; time without beginning or end. 3. a long period of time that seems endless.
